Troubleshooting Common Public Speaking Issues for Arab Speakers

Public speaking can be a nerve-wracking experience for many individuals, regardless of their background. However, Arab speakers may encounter unique challenges when communicating in front of an audience due to cultural nuances and language differences. In this blog post, we will explore common issues faced by Arab speakers when public speaking and provide practical tips for troubleshooting these challenges. One of the most prevalent issues that Arab speakers may encounter during public speaking is a lack of confidence in their English language proficiency. While many Arabs are fluent in Arabic, they may struggle with English pronunciation, grammar, and vocabulary, which can hinder their ability to effectively convey their message to an English-speaking audience. To address this issue, Arab speakers can benefit from practicing their English language skills through language classes, online resources, and communication workshops. Additionally, seeking feedback from native English speakers can help improve pronunciation and fluency. Another common challenge for Arab speakers in public speaking is the fear of making mistakes or being judged by the audience. In Arab culture, there is a strong emphasis on maintaining face and preserving one's reputation, which can create pressure to deliver a flawless presentation. To overcome this fear, Arab speakers can practice mindfulness techniques such as deep breathing and positive visualization to calm their nerves before speaking. It is also essential to remember that mistakes are a natural part of public speaking and a learning opportunity for improvement. Cultural differences can also impact how Arab speakers engage with their audience during a presentation. In Arab culture, speakers may use indirect communication styles, storytelling, and nonverbal cues to convey their message effectively. However, these communication strategies may not always resonate with a Western audience, leading to misunderstandings or a lack of engagement. To bridge this cultural gap, Arab speakers can adapt their communication style by incorporating more direct language, concise messaging, and engaging visual aids to capture the audience's attention. Moreover, Arab speakers may struggle with maintaining eye contact and body language during public speaking, as cultural norms around personal space and physical gestures can vary between Arab and Western cultures. To enhance their nonverbal communication skills, Arab speakers can practice making eye contact with different audience members, using open and welcoming gestures, and mirroring the body language of confident public speakers. In conclusion, public speaking can pose unique challenges for Arab speakers due to language barriers, cultural differences, and self-confidence issues. By acknowledging these challenges and implementing practical strategies such as improving English language skills, managing fear of judgment, adapting communication styles, and enhancing nonverbal cues, Arab speakers can troubleshoot common public speaking issues and deliver impactful presentations with confidence. Remember, public speaking is a skill that can be honed through practice, feedback, and continuous learning. With determination and perseverance, Arab speakers can overcome their public speaking challenges and become effective communicators in any setting.
